Alright I am running ubuntu 10.04 (lucid) and have opened torrentrationkeeper.jar (latest 3.9.9) in OpenJDK java 6 (linux open source java) Everything ran fine for the trial period. Then it was up, I clicked enter licence key, entered the licence key in the box, but there was no okay or accept button. The only way to exit the licence key box, is to click the close (x) button on title bar. when I clicked enter licence key again my key is still there but it is still in trial period and there is still no accept or okay button (or a cancel button for that matter)

I have also tried opening TRK in a port of sun java for linux (sun java 6 runtime). It opens and runs fine but still no accept button for licence key.

Last I used terminal : java -jar TorrentRatioKeeperMonster.jar -ui:0 -lc:XXXXXXXXXX
I got it to work but then it said to enter a email address to confirm the licence and didn't know where to go from there. This also didn't fix the GUI side, i then opened torrentratiokeeper.jar and it still says trial period on the top.

The way I got no licence frame buttons was to go through nautilus. Places> home folder> TorrentRatioKeeperMonster.jar and just double click it. It opens almost in a different interface but the layout is the same.

The way that worked was to go to terminal and launch TKR from there using : java -jar TorrentRatioKeeperMonster.jar
This way gave me a nicer interface and buttons in licence frame. Hope this helps anyone that was having the same troubles.

**Edit: I have figured it out!!! The problem is with sudo (superuser). I wanted to create a launcher icon (for easy access) of just java -jar TorrentRatioKeeperMonster.jar and to my suprize it came up saying trial period ended and had the no button licence interface. I remembered that I had to have super user permissions when I did it in terminal so I modified my launcher icon to sudo java -jar TorrentRatioKeeperMonster.jar and voilà! It came up perfect.

So to all having trouble entering TKR licence, do so unter superuser! sudo su!!
